About The Position

The Process Technician is a member of Boyd’s process engineering team that focuses on safety and optimizing manufacturing workflows. The primary responsibility of this position is to support manufacturing workflows through continuous improvement activities, issue troubleshooting and resolution, and facilitating communication between the process engineering team and the operations teams.

Responsibilities

  • Investigate process improvement activities related to efficiency gains and defect reductions.
  • Respond to all requests for engineering support at all manufacturing work centers as needed
  • Gather information for equipment maintenance, equipment history, capacity analysis, and process improvement.
  • Develop and evaluate manufacturing methods, labor utilization standards, and cost/scrap analysis systems to promote efficient staff and facility utilization.
  • Support lean manufacturing initiatives by participating in events, assisting wherever possible, and following up to ensure that gains are maintained.
  • Coordinate quality control objectives and activities to resolve production issues, maximize product reliability, and minimize cost.
  • Drive Kaizen initiatives by working with teams to identify, implement, track, and report.
  • Review production schedules, engineering specifications, orders, and related information to obtain knowledge of manufacturing methods, procedures, and activities.
  • Evaluate technical specifications and economic factors relating to process or product design objectives.
